Precious metal appraisal is an important process used to assess the worth of precious metal items, including jewelry, coins, and bullion. Traditionally, valuators relied on their knowledge and experience to evaluate precious metal based on elements such as weight, purity, and price fluctuations. However, advancements in technology and innovative methods are transforming how gold appraisal is performed. By incorporating new tools and strategies, the industry aims to enhance precision, effectiveness, and transparency in determining the value of precious metal.
One significant innovation is the application of advanced assessment equipment. Contemporary technology like X-ray fluorescence tools allow appraisers to quickly and precisely measure the purity of precious metal without damaging the piece. This technology provides instant results, helping evaluators make informed choices on the spot. With X-ray analysis, customers can get a more precise evaluation of their precious metal, which builds trust in the valuation process. Such developments not only boost the accuracy of evaluations but also streamline the entire process for both appraisers and customers.

Additionally, the growth of online platforms for precious metal valuation has transformed how individuals engage with appraisers. Many companies now provide online appraisal services, allowing clients to send images and descriptions of their precious metal objects online. This ease enables people to receive assessments from the comfort of their homes, without needing to go to a physical place. Additionally, these platforms often provide instant estimates based on present market prices, making the procedure more available and effective for clients. This shift to digital platforms reflects broader movements in consumer behavior and emphasizes the importance of adjusting to modern technologies in the appraisal field.
